Why Costco Won't Match Walmart
Costco and Walmart operate with fundamentally different business philosophies:
| Factor | Costco | Walmart |
|---|---|---|
| Revenue model | Membership fees + low margins | Product markups + services |
| Membership required | Yes ($65-$130/year) | No (Walmart+ optional at $98/year) |
| Product selection | ~4,000 SKUs | 120,000+ SKUs |
| Package sizes | Bulk/large only | All sizes available |
| Store locations | ~600 US warehouses | ~4,700 US stores |
| Price match policy | No | No (discontinued) |
Costco believes their membership model and bulk buying power already deliver the lowest possible prices—so there's nothing to match.
Costco vs Walmart: Real Price Comparisons
Let's look at actual prices to see where each store wins:
Where Costco Beats Walmart
- Kirkland Signature products – Costco's private label consistently beats Great Value on quality and often on price per unit
- Organic groceries – Costco's organic selection is typically 20-30% cheaper per unit
- Gas – Costco gas is usually $0.20-$0.40 cheaper per gallon
- Prescription medications – Even without insurance, Costco pharmacy prices are often lowest
- Tires – Better prices plus free rotations, balancing, and nitrogen fills
- Premium spirits – Costco's Kirkland vodka and whiskey are legendary values
Where Walmart Beats Costco
- Small quantities – If you don't need 48 rolls of toilet paper, Walmart's smaller packs cost less total
- Variety – Walmart stocks nearly every brand; Costco curates a limited selection
- Convenience – 8x more locations and no membership required
- Rollback deals – Walmart's temporary discounts can beat Costco on specific items
- Grocery pickup – Free same-day pickup at Walmart; Costco has limited options
Price Example: Laundry Detergent
- Costco Kirkland (194 loads): $22.99 = $0.12/load
- Walmart Tide (96 loads): $23.97 = $0.25/load
- Walmart Great Value (96 loads): $11.97 = $0.12/load
Result: Costco ties Walmart's budget brand but beats major brands significantly.
Important Note: Walmart Dropped Price Matching Too
It's worth noting that Walmart no longer offers price matching as of 2020. They discontinued their Savings Catcher program and no longer match competitors in-store. Their strategy now relies on their "Everyday Low Prices" promise instead.
This means neither Costco nor Walmart will match each other's prices—so your only option is to compare before you buy.
What Each Store Offers Instead
Costco's Price Adjustment
Costco won't match Walmart, but they will adjust their own prices:
- 30-day window after purchase
- Get refunded the difference if Costco lowers the price
- Works for both in-store and online purchases

Smart Shopping Strategy: Use Both Stores
The smartest shoppers don't choose sides—they shop strategically at both stores:
Buy at Costco
- Items you use in large quantities
- Kirkland Signature products
- Electronics (for the extended warranty)
- Gas
- Prescription medications
Buy at Walmart
- Items you need quickly (more locations)
- Products not available at Costco
- When you need small quantities
- When Rollback prices beat Costco
- Emergency purchases (no membership needed)

Frequently Asked Questions
Does Walmart price match Costco?
No. Walmart discontinued their price matching policy in 2020. They no longer match any competitors, including Costco.
Can I use Costco prices at Walmart?
No. Since Walmart doesn't price match anymore, you cannot ask them to match Costco's prices.
Is a Costco membership worth it over shopping at Walmart?
It depends on your shopping habits. If you spend $200+/month on items Costco carries and can buy in bulk, the membership typically pays for itself. For smaller households or infrequent bulk buyers, Walmart may be more practical.
Which store is cheaper for groceries?
For bulk items, Costco usually wins. For regular-sized groceries with more variety, Walmart is often comparable and more convenient. The best approach is to compare specific items you buy regularly.
